Step 2 Configure an IGP protocol on the MPLS backbone network.
PEs and ASBR-PEs on the MPLS backbone network can communicate with each other by using
IGP.
In this example, IS-IS is used as IGP and the configuration procedure is not mentioned.
After the configuration, the IS-IS neighbor relation can be established between the ASBR-PE
and the PE in the same AS. Run the display isis peercommand, and you can find that the neighbor
relation is Up.
Take the display on ASBR-PE1 for example.

Run the display ip routing-table command, and you can see that the PEs and ASBR-PEs can
learn the loopback routes of each other.

The ASBR-PEs and PEs in the same AS can ping each other.
Step 3 Enable MPLS and configure dynamic LSPs.
Configure the basic MPLS capability on the MPLS backbone network. Establish a dynamic LDP
LSP between the PE and ASBR-PE in the same AS.
After this step, an LSP is established between the PE and ASBR-PE in the same AS.
